Hey, welcome aboard! Quick handover before I roll off Pricewell duty. Last sprint's stale-cache bug in the quote service bit us because the invalidation hook skipped entries written during failover. Postmortem doc is in the team wiki under "Quotegate." Marla patched the hook, but the TTLs still matter a lot. Here are the current production config values for the cache layer:

deployment values, bafog-kahog:
RALWYN_LOG_LEVEL=error
RALWYN_METRICS_HOST=metrics.ralwyn.norvalabs.corp
RALWYN_POOL_SIZE=4

// This client replaces the old homegrown job queue (the "Tumbler"
// scripts) with the managed Queuewright service. We migrated because
// Tumbler lost jobs on restart and had no retry semantics. All
// enqueue/dequeue calls now go through this client; do not revive
// Tumbler paths. Queuewright authenticates every call with a service
// key, which is set below.

app token of fajop-fahif = qvz4-AnML

**Leadership Review Briefing — Commission Restructure**

The revised sales-commission scheme at Fennick Instruments replaces the legacy flat model with margin-weighted tiers, effective next quarter. Modelling shows total payout costs flat while redirecting reward toward high-margin Calverra contracts. Attrition risk among mid-tier reps is assessed as low. Regional rollout begins in the Dornley territory. The board should review one sensitive planning item, set out immediately below.

management briefing: Headcount on the Belix team goes from 60 to 93 by the end of November. Gross margin on Belix came in at 23 percent against a plan of 47 percent.